Cracked Concrete Repair in West Des Moines, IA
Cracked concrete repair services address damage caused by settling, temperature changes, or heavy use that results in cracks and fractures in concrete surfaces. These repairs are commonly requested for driveways, sidewalks, patios, garage floors, and other concrete structures around residential properties. Property owners typically seek this service to restore the integrity and appearance of their concrete surfaces, prevent further deterioration, and ensure safety by reducing tripping hazards or structural issues.
Before requesting cracked concrete repair, property owners usually want to understand the extent of the damage, including whether cracks are superficial or indicative of underlying structural problems. They may also inquire about the best repair methods, such as filling, sealing, or resurfacing, and how long the repairs are expected to last. Clarifying these details can help determine the most appropriate solution to maintain the durability and visual appeal of concrete surfaces around the home.

Common Cracked Concrete Repair Jobs
Cracked Concrete Repair - addressing surface cracks to restore the appearance and integrity of driveways and walkways.
Concrete Slab Repair - fixing uneven or sinking slabs to improve safety and functionality.
Foundation Crack Repair - sealing cracks in foundation surfaces to prevent water intrusion and structural issues.
Sidewalk and Patio Repair - restoring cracked or broken areas to enhance curb appeal and safety.
Garage Floor Repair - repairing cracks and surface damage in garage slabs for a smooth, durable finish.
Crack Filling and Sealing - applying sealants to prevent further cracking and extend the life of concrete surfaces.
Cracked Concrete Repair Questions
What causes concrete to crack? Cracks in concrete can result from soil movement, temperature changes, or improper mixing and curing processes.
Are cracked concrete surfaces safe? Small cracks typically do not pose safety risks, but larger or shifting cracks may indicate underlying issues needing repair.
Can all cracks be repaired? Most cracks can be repaired, but the method depends on the size and cause of the crack to ensure durability.
What types of projects need cracked concrete repair? Common projects include driveways, sidewalks, patios, and foundation slabs with visible cracks or damage.
